Spring is my favorite time of the year and to "announce" spring are God's flowers. Most of the photographs in this gallery were made at Brigadoon State Nature Preserve in Barren County, KY. I have been honored to be the Preserve Monitor for Brigadoon for the past 8 years, and I think there isn't a prettier place on earth.

The American Civil War was among the most tragic periods in American history. It lead to the death of between 650,000 to 700,000 Americans and devastation to both northern and southern soil. Visitation to one of the Civil War sites to me is a way to ponder, explore and relive the history of that tragic time. This gallery shows some of the photos from my visits to Civil War sites. Most are straight photos, some are digitally enhanced to express a feeling of that site. All reflect the period of the 1860's.
